Output 942636d31151ff04e37b08c68849b7cfdbf79176d94f6713ff11ccaf09f89dd4:11

value
12500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f32e66f887e0bd4e01b62b30e8adbf490e6a6a0 OP_EQUAL
address
3BpyuSWUk18wkgnftykf2eVPw8q9ggJ2FT
transaction
942636d31151ff04e37b08c68849b7cfdbf79176d94f6713ff11ccaf09f89dd4